Coastal surveillance: Romania

Romania's Black Sea frontage and the approaches to the Danube delta demand a maritime picture that reaches well beyond what shore radar alone can see. Gaps between coastal stations and the distance out to the edge of the economic zone are exactly where awareness thins.

A sea picture that shore radar cannot complete

Coastal radar sees only so far, and the stretches between stations along the Black Sea coast and around the delta mouths are the areas movement exploits. Beyond line-of-sight, out toward the edge of the exclusive economic zone, the picture fades entirely unless it is extended by other means. The problem is not a single blind spot but a layered one: near shore, between stations, and far offshore, each needing a different sensor to close it, so awareness reaches from the beach to the outer waters rather than stopping at the horizon.

Extending awareness from the beach to the EEZ edge

Passive Radar adds coverage across the coastal approaches without emitting a signature an adversary can locate or jam, filling the gaps between stations without advertising where it watches. Ocean-surveillance satellites detect and track vessels far offshore, out to the edge of the economic zone where shore sensors cannot reach, and observation drones close in to confirm contacts around ports and the delta channels.
